High Impact Polystyrene, also known as HIPS, is a versatile thermoplastic polymer that has become increasingly popular in various industries due to its exceptional properties and numerous benefits. This article will delve into the properties and benefits of high impact polystyrene products, highlighting the reasons why this material has gained widespread recognition for its versatility.
One of the key properties of high impact polystyrene is its high impact resistance, making it an ideal choice for applications that require durability and strength. This makes it a popular choice for packaging materials, as it can withstand rough handling and transportation without being easily damaged. Its impact resistance also makes it a preferred material for household appliances, electronic devices, and automotive components.
Another important property of high impact polystyrene is its versatility in terms of processing and fabrication. HIPS can be easily molded and extruded into various shapes and sizes, allowing for the creation of complex and intricate designs. This flexibility in manufacturing makes it a cost-effective option for producing a wide range of products, from consumer goods to industrial components.
In addition to its impact resistance and versatility, high impact polystyrene products also offer excellent chemical resistance, making them ideal for applications that require exposure to harsh chemicals or solvents. This characteristic makes HIPS suitable for use in medical devices, laboratory equipment, and food packaging. The inert nature of HIPS also ensures that it does not react with the substances it comes into contact with, maintaining the integrity of the products.
One of the key benefits of high impact polystyrene products is their lightweight nature, which makes them easy to handle and transport. This property makes HIPS an ideal choice for applications where weight is a concern, such as in the transportation and logistics industry. Its low weight also contributes to cost savings in terms of shipping and handling expenses, making it a cost-effective solution for businesses looking to reduce their operational costs.
Furthermore, high impact polystyrene products are recyclable and environmentally friendly, making them a sustainable choice for businesses looking to minimize their carbon footprint. HIPS can be easily recycled and reused, reducing the amount of waste that ends up in landfills. This eco-friendly aspect of high impact polystyrene products is an important consideration for companies looking to adopt sustainable practices and reduce their environmental impact.

High Impact Polystyrene (HIPS) products have gained popularity in various industries due to their versatility and durability. From packaging materials to medical devices, HIPS products are widely used in a range of applications.
One of the most common uses of HIPS products is in the packaging industry. HIPS is a lightweight and cost-effective material that is ideal for manufacturing trays, containers, and blister packs. Its high impact strength makes it a great choice for protecting delicate items during shipping and handling. Additionally, HIPS products can be easily molded into different shapes and sizes, making them a versatile option for packaging solutions.
In the electronics industry, HIPS products are often used to create casings for electronic devices such as computers, televisions, and smartphones. HIPS is a non-conductive material, making it ideal for protecting delicate electronic components from damage. Its high impact strength ensures that the devices are well-protected even in the event of accidental drops or impacts.
HIPS products are also widely used in the automotive industry for interior components such as dashboards, door panels, and trim pieces. HIPS is a lightweight material that can be easily molded into complex shapes, making it a popular choice for automotive manufacturers. Its high impact strength ensures that the interior components are able to withstand daily wear and tear, making them durable and long-lasting.
In the medical industry, HIPS products are often used to create disposable medical devices such as test kits, pipettes, and specimen containers. HIPS is a hygienic material that is easy to sterilize, making it a safe option for medical applications. Its high impact strength ensures that the devices are able to withstand the rigors of medical use without breaking or cracking.
